Output ed43f349a49defd28ffc3cf81ba3b891b711ff5aebda42e6af9638b3bfddc5f7:0

value
307138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6abc521438dd9d641ecf238d1bd19b32be193dc OP_EQUAL
address
3GtHsBLrLouUZUgvKEeGPQWZZXfeyzXsHv
transaction
ed43f349a49defd28ffc3cf81ba3b891b711ff5aebda42e6af9638b3bfddc5f7
confirmations
173557
spent
true